Programs to Remove Pdf Password

By Trevor Johnson - Last updated: Saturday, May 15, 2010

When you create a pdf file, you have the option of setting two different passwords. By setting the “owner” password, you can encrypt the file to prevent unauthorized people from opening it. When you set the “user restrictions” password, you can control what a user can do with the file once it has been opened. You can prevent a person from printing a file, from changing the file, or from copying anything from the file into the system clipboard. There may be times, though, that you’ll need to remove pdf password.
